Hi guys now my Z1000A1 has passed the MOT, it's time for a 4 - 1 to go on the bike,

Standard airbox, standard carbs, looking to put a marving open pipe on, any idea's what jets to start off with?

I had a marving on my z900 with standard airbox and carbs was no need to change the jetting. It should be okay to fit straight onto the bike, and it should run fine.
